Durability Investment Timeline is a conceptual framework that views therapeutic and lifestyle interventions as cumulative, long-term investments in the body’s capacity to resist age-related decline and maintain functional reserve. It acknowledges that the most profound benefits in hormonal balance and longevity are not immediate but accrue steadily over months and years of consistent, targeted action. This timeline reframes health as a long-horizon financial model, where early, consistent effort yields exponentially greater returns in later life. The focus is on sustained physiological adaptation rather than transient symptomatic relief.
Origin
This term is a clinical metaphor derived from economic and engineering concepts of capital investment and material science durability. Its use in longevity medicine reflects a paradigm shift from acute disease management to proactive, lifelong health maintenance. The concept is integral to coaching patients toward long-term adherence by quantifying the value of sustained effort.
Mechanism
The mechanism of the Durability Investment Timeline operates through the slow, adaptive processes of human physiology, such as epigenetic remodeling, telomere maintenance, and the gradual accumulation of mitochondrial health. Consistent hormonal optimization, for example, promotes sustained protein synthesis and bone density accrual, which are slow-burn, high-yield biological investments. This long-term consistency activates endogenous repair pathways, fundamentally increasing the system’s intrinsic robustness.
